Have L 5 Injuries. Had Three IVF Pregnancies, Failed. Is I 5 Injury The Reason?

Question: Hi I'm a 37 year old male marked for 18 years haven't been able to get my wife pregnant . I read on a paper that my wife brought home from the doctor where it says l 5 injuries affects the reproductive system me n my wife have l 5 injuries. We tried invitro 3 embrios where inplanted didn't work . How does l5 affect and is there treatment for this concern thank you.

I understand your concerns that 3 embryos were transferred after IVF (In Vitro Fertilization) and they did not implant. I am sorry about that.

IVF has a success rate of around 50 %. Implantation failure is one of main causes where IVF does not succeed.

You have provided me with good information. However, I request you to tell me in detail about l 5 injury. I don't think it should really affect your chance of implantation.

You have a feature to upload the reports / image by yourself at the right side of the query page, please utilize that so that I can answer your queries better. Please upload the l 5 injury reports that your doctor has given you and also all relevant reports.

I believe there is good chance of your wife conceiving.
